[0030] Materials and Reagents

[0031] Pancreatic decellularized scaffold (prepared by the method described in the applicant's authorized patent No. ZL201410590216.8 invention patent), the decellularized scaffold is derived from mouse or porcine pancreas, and rat pancreas is used in this example; heparin sodium (Sigma company) , 1-(3-dimethylaminopropyl)-3-ethylcarbodiimide hydrochloride (EDC, Sigma), N-hydroxysuccinimide (NHS, Sigma), endothelial progenitor cells, pancreatic Protease, EDTA (Sigma), fetal bovine serum (Gibco), trypan blue (imported by Amresco), phosphate buffered saline (PBS) at pH=7.4;

[0032] Main equipment: three-dimensional dynamic circulation perfusion device (Equl), peristaltic pump, cell culture box (Thermo), biological safety cabinet.

[0033] Implementation of the preparation process for re-endothelialized pancreatic decellularized scaffolds:

Abstract

The invention discloses a reendothelialization pancreas decellularized scaffold, and a preparation method thereof. According to the preparation method of the reendothelialization pancreas decellularized scaffold, assembling of a sulfuric acid polysaccharide with anticoagulation effect in vessels of pancreas decellularized scaffold is carried out so as to obtain the reendothelialization pancreas decellularized scaffold. The anticoagulation effect of the reendothelialization pancreas decellularized scaffold is achieved at local parts, and is controllable, so that it is beneficial for capturing of endothelial progenitor cells and promoting of scaffold reendothelialization.

Description

technical field [0001] The invention relates to a preparation method of re-endothelialized pancreatic decellularized scaffold. Background technique [0002] At present, the number of diabetic patients in the world is huge, which brings a huge burden to personal physical and mental health and social economy. Islet or pancreas transplantation, as an ideal treatment for insulin-dependent diabetes mellitus, is currently a hotspot in the field of regenerative medicine research. However, the shortage of donor tissue sources is far from meeting the clinical needs of a large patient population. The pancreatic decellularized scaffold has a simulated three-dimensional ultrastructure, and retains the original ECM components and active factors to a large extent, providing an ideal microenvironment for the function of replanted cells, and is an ideal source of donor scaffold for the construction of engineered pancreatic tissue.
